III MEF and 7th Fleet Join for Staff Talks at Sea Aboard Flagship
February 29, 2020
SOUTH CHINA SEA (March. 1, 2020) - U.S. 7th Fleet Vice Adm. Bill Merz and Commanding General, III Marine Expeditionary Force Lt. Gen. H. Stacy Clardy met to discuss naval integration aboard the 7th Fleet flagship USS Blue Ridge (LCC 19) in the South China Sea. The focus of naval integration is to ensure the Navy and Marine Corps are aligned with the National Defense Strategy, which requires shifting from traditional power projection to meeting the new challenges associated with maintaining a persistent naval forward presence.

7th Fleet Flagship, USS Blue Ridge Arrives in South Korea
February 4, 2020
BUSAN, Republic of Korea (Feb . 5, 2020) - Sailors man the rails as U.S. 7th Fleet flagship USS Blue Ridge (LCC 19) arrives in the Republic of Korea for a regularly scheduled port visit. Blue Ridge is the oldest operational ship in the Navy and, as 7th Fleet command ship, actively works to foster relationships with allies and partners in the Indo-Pacific Region.

ESG 7 Sailor selected 7th Fleet Sailor of the Year
January 23, 2020
YOKOSUKA, Japan (January 23, 2020) Operations Specialist 1st Class Diana Park, from Winter Springs, Florida, assigned to Expeditionary Strike Group (ESG) 7, receives the U.S. 7th Fleet Sea Sailor of the Year Award from Rear Adm. Ted LeClair, deputy commander, U.S. 7th Fleet and Command Master Chief Jason Haka. The 7th Fleet Sailor of the Year Week is designed to share with these outstanding Sailors the unique operational environment in the 7th Fleet as well as enhance regional partnerships with like-minded forces.
